Enhanced Individualized Treatment Plans
When you consider the complexities of autism, it's clear that a one-size-fits-all approach just won't cut it. Instead, you need to focus on enhanced individualized treatment plans that cater to each person's unique strengths and challenges.
A personalized approach is essential for effectively addressing the unique strengths and challenges of individuals with autism.
By collaborating with a team of professionals—like psychologists, speech therapists, and occupational therapists—you can create a thorough plan tailored just for them. This multidisciplinary approach allows you to address various aspects of their development, ensuring no area is overlooked.
You'll see improvements in communication, social skills, and emotional regulation. Additionally, involving family members in the process enhances support and understanding at home.
Ultimately, a personalized plan not only fosters growth but also empowers individuals on the spectrum to thrive in their everyday lives.

Holistic Understanding of the Individual's Needs
Understanding the unique needs of an individual with autism is essential for effective treatment. By adopting a holistic approach, you can address various aspects of their life, ensuring that interventions are tailored and thorough. This means considering not just behavioral symptoms, but also emotional, social, and sensory needs.
Engaging with a multidisciplinary team allows you to gain insights from different professionals, enhancing the overall understanding of the individual.
- Assess sensory sensitivities to create a comfortable environment
- Recognize emotional triggers to better manage responses
- Promote social skills through tailored interactions
- Involve family members to strengthen support networks
Embracing this holistic understanding empowers you to provide more effective and personalized care, ultimately leading to improved outcomes for the individual.
